    // content. However, there are many exceptions to this rule.
    //
    // # Single-part Upload
    //
    // In case of a basic single-part PUT operation - without server
    // side encryption or object compression - the ETag of an object
    // is its content MD5.
    //
    // # Multi-part Upload
    //
    // The ETag of an object does not correspond to its content MD5
    // when the object is uploaded in multiple parts via the S3

        *   tf.data service now supports optional compression. Previously data would
            always be compressed, but now you can disable compression by passing
            `compression=None` to `tf.data.experimental.service.distribute(...)`.
